Acclaimed international illusionist John Hirokawa presents two shows nightly of Polynesian song and dance merged with illusions. The show starts with Hirokawa's entrance through a ring of fire. He then changes into a Maori warrior. The "Legend of Kalua" begins with a shadow box illusion and climaxes with a young woman floating on a fountain of water. John Hirokawa has been a magician since age eight and is Hawaii's most outstanding illusionist. Dinner seating is 5pm and cocktail seating is 6 and 8pm. It is located at the Waikiki Beachcomber Hotel.
